    As a former inhabitant, I can say that Enfield is a surprisingly underrated area both for a visit and as a stop over. There are a number of decent places to visit within the borough, roads and parking are generally pretty decent throughout. It used to have a serious, market town. vibe but is much more cosmopolitan nowadays and seems to have a good variety of late night supermarkets and some decent places to eat. Can’t speak for nightlife unfortunately-wrong age group (🙄) What’s often overlooked however, it’s it’s fantastic location - right on the edge of the countryside, but with great travel links not just into central London shops and stations, plus Heathrow, but also out to Hertfordshire and beyond. I’d recommend Enfield as a place to base yourself for travel ir a break in London.

    I was born in Enfield but moved away. Much of Enfield has changed in those Intervening years and apparently not for the better but the areas north of the town centre, Gentlemens Row, Hollywalk etc are just as I remembered. Lovely cottages and houses in lovely settings. Walking in Whitewebbs brought back those memories of playing there as a child. So many places to walk and see. Like they say, you can take the boy out of Enfield but you can't take Enfield out of the boy.
